How Much Do Replacement Car Keys Cost?

Losing keys to your car is not an enjoyable experience. GEICO can help you get back on the road fast by providing Emergency Roadside Service.

When you lose your key it is an ideal idea to have a spare. To make this easier we've put together a guide to how much replacement car keys cost.

Mechanical Keys

It wasn't long ago that misplacing keys or losing it was not a huge problem. You could purchase a spare key and use it to turn on the ignition. Today, however, cars are more advanced in technology, and it is much more costly to replace lost keys.

The most affordable method to accomplish this is to hire an auto locksmith. They will usually be capable of copying a standard metal key for about $50 or less. However, this kind of key doesn't have an electronic chip, and therefore won't be able to unlock the doors or start the engine.

This is due to the fact that modern car keys are equipped with transponders, or chips, that have to be programmed in order to work properly. This can only be done by a professional who is knowledgeable about what they are doing, such as a local locksmith or a car dealer professional in service.

The cost of mechanical keys is inexpensive, however the programming chip that is used in modern cars can cost you more than $300. It is best to always keep a spare key and store it safely.

There are five different kinds of car keys, so it's crucial to know the type you have before getting help with replacing it. A standard, older car key is a double-edged metal lock that you can insert into the ignition cylinder to start your car. Keys like these aren't as popular however you can purchase them at your local home improvement store for around $10.

The next type is the transponder car key. The key is equipped with embedded security microchips which sends a signal to the car's computers to unlock the doors and begin the engine. This kind of key is more difficult to copy than a basic mechanical key, and can only be copied with specialized tools that only a locksmith or a dealer can access. The cost of this service can be as high as $500 or more, depending on the make and model of your vehicle.

Transponder Keys

Cars equipped with transponder keys utilize an embedded microchip in the key that communicates with your car. When the key is placed into the ignition or placed close to your vehicle, it sends an electronic code that signals your car to begin. This feature is great because it stops theft. But, it also makes stealing your car more difficult since a thief requires both the right key and the transmitter in order to turn your car on and take it away.

The cost of a brand new transponder keys is typically a little more expensive than a standard key, but that is because it has to be programmed. It is possible to program a key transponder with most locksmiths, but it is best to inquire with your dealer if they can do it. They are the best option as they have the best expertise in programming these keys and will provide you with a better price.

Many automakers have their own anti-theft mechanisms. This is why it's essential to research all the key options before you purchase your next vehicle. You will be able to figure out which kind of key will work with it, and whether or not it requires an unlocking device via a remote.

Certain vehicles with more modern technology come with a transponder-based password system. These are a bit more complicated as they require a specific key tool to program them. However they are more secure as they use rolling code encryption that changes the password every time they are used. This means that even if your key is duplicated, it won't work with your vehicle.

Laser-Cut Keys

If you own a car equipped with a laser cut key, you'll find that it's much harder to lose or be stolen than a traditional key made of metal. Keys with laser cutting don't have a notch cut along the edge of the blade. Instead, there's a winding groove which cuts to a specific depth across the middle of the key's face. When you look at the key from the top, it is easy to identify if it's a fake or not. The fact that they're so easy to identify also means that you can avoid being locked out in the event that you happen to misplace your key while you're at work or running around.

If you have keys that have been laser-cut, you will need to contact a professional locksmith who has the right equipment to make these kinds of replacements. The hardware store you visit is unlikely to be able make you an alternative key that is laser-cut, as they lack the equipment to cut and program this type of key fob.

A locksmith uses an instrument that appears similar to a standard drill to cut the metal of the key, which will cut off the entire surface of the key until the desired length. The key's unique code can be retrieved from the VIN and the key will be cut according to your vehicle's specifications.

Laser-cut keys differ from traditional transponder keys since they do not contain any electronic components or chips that can be replaced. They must be destroyed and replaced by the new model. Laser-cut keys can be extremely expensive because they require a complete rebuild of the key.

Fobs

You may not own an old classic vehicle but your vehicle probably has one of the most modern high-tech fobs to unlock and start it without a traditional key. These keys have special computer chips that must be programmed to work with your specific vehicle. Some locksmiths are able do this reprogramming, but it is generally best to let your dealer handle it. They have the necessary tools and are familiar with your particular car, which can ensure it's done right.

The cost of replacing your car's key fob can be as high as $500, depending on whether it is smart key or remote-controlled key. This doesn't include the cost of a mechanical backup key that you might need in the event that your fob gets lost or stolen.
